King George River, Western Australia In Port: 21 May 2026
Experience the King George Falls, Australia’s highest twin waterfalls, on a thrilling Zodiac expedition. Navigate through a stunning sandstone gorge, spot wildlife, and get up close to the falls for a refreshing spray, an unforgettable Kimberley adventure.

Vansittart Bay, Western Australia In Port: 22 May 2026
Vansittart Bay, a remote bay known for its Gwion Gwion (Bradshaw) rock art, offers a unique glimpse into Aboriginal culture. Explore the ancient paintings on Jar Island, created by birds according to legend, while enjoying the scenic beauty of the bay and its beaches.

Kuri Bay In Port: 25 May 2026
Remote and breathtaking, Kuri Bay lies deep in the Kimberley region and is renowned as the birthplace of Australia’s cultured pearl industry. Surrounded by rugged cliffs, turquoise waters, and untouched wilderness, this secluded bay offers a rare glimpse into Australia’s pearling legacy and natural splendour. Freshwater Cove, Western Australia In Port: 26 May 2026
Wiggingarra Butt Butt (Freshwater Cove) offers a unique natural oasis, with fresh water flowing year-round. Managed in partnership with the Damibmangari traditional owners, this area is rich in cultural heritage and surrounded by stunning marine landscapes.

Talbot Bay, Western Australia In Port: 27 May 2026
Talbot Bay, home to the stunning Horizontal Waterfalls, is a must-see cruise destination. The powerful tidal flow creates a unique cascade effect, where water levels differ by meters, making this natural wonder a truly unforgettable sight.

Broome Disembark: 29 May 2026
Perched on the Northwest edge of Western Australia, Broome was once an isolated gem, reachable only by a rugged dirt road until the mid-1980s. A sun-soaked coastal town where outback meets ocean, Broome is rich in history, culture, and natural beauty. Famous for its pearling heritage and stunning Cable Beach sunsets, Broome also offers camel rides, vibrant markets, and a glimpse into Aboriginal culture.
